Centaurea cyanus

A targeted botanical mist for tired and delicate eye areas.

This Organic Cornflower Hydrosol is steam-distilled from fresh cornflower blossoms. Traditionally valued for its soothing and decongesting properties, this floral water is especially appreciated for calming the eye contour area and reducing visible signs of fatigue.

Light, fresh, and gentle - a daily essential for screen-exposed and sensitive skin.

As an eye compress

Soak cotton pads with hydrosol and place over closed eyes for 5–10 minutes.

As a facial toner

Spray onto clean skin morning and evening.

As a refreshing mist

Apply throughout the day to revive tired eyes and complexion.

For enhanced decongesting effect, store in the refrigerator.

Ingredients: Centaurea cyanus flower water*, Preservative 0.5% (Benzyl alcohol, Dehydroacetic acid, aqua).
99.5% of the ingredients are of natural origin, of which 99.5% are *from organic farming. Certified by Bureau Veritas according to the Cosmos Standard available at www.cosmos-standard.org

Botanical name: Centaurea cyanus
Distilled part of the plant: Flowers
Production method: By steam distillation
Origin of the plant: France

Cornflower floral water, also known as cornflower hydrosol, is the perfect ingredient for facial treatments designed to reduce puffiness around tired, irritated, and red eyes.
It's renowned for soothing sensitive and reactive skin, calming irritations, tightening pores, and toning the skin overall.
A beauty essential, it's known for brightening and refreshing the complexion.

Quality

Quality: Hydrosol preserved 100% fresh, microfiltered at 0.2 microns, microbiologically compliant. No chemical treatment. Cosmetic grade.

Concentration: Minimum extraction ratio: 1 kg of flowers per liter of hydrosol, which gives it a high concentration of aromatic molecules.

Culture: Organic
Appearance: Clear liquid
Color: Colorless
Scent: Floral, subtle, with sweet notes
Density: 1.00

Packaging & Storage

Refrigerate after opening. If you notice any change in appearance or odor, discontinue use of your hydrosol.

Hydrosols are products that are very sensitive to microbial contamination; it is necessary to store them in a cool place and use them under optimal hygiene conditions.
Storage (Best Before End): 6 months after production and in the original bottle.

Packaging: 100ml blue PET plastic bottle, recyclable and reusable, with black dispensing cap and paper label from sustainably managed forests (FSC)
